Julien et Clément Raimbault: Tasting & Drinking
It was worthwhile stopping off to taste the wines of Julien and Clément Raimbault and to learn about what they are doing at this domaine, in one of the more peripheral villages of the Sancerre appellation. Looking at their wines in the very broad context of Sancerre, I can’t help feeling that I have caught the domaine in something of an upwards trajectory, with little distance behind it. The wines are attractive, quite classic, nicely defined, but there seems to me to be a good number of processes and practices Julien and Clément adhere to which could be improved. The work in the vineyard, for example, the methods used to pick the fruit and the use of cultured yeasts being just three chosen methods which perhaps require more thought and consideration.
